Attention Deficit Disorder (ADD), a condition that impacts millions worldwide, is identified by relentless patterns of inattention, impulsivity, and hyperactivity. While ADD is typically detected in childhood, it typically continues into the adult years, considerably impacting numerous aspects of life, from scholastic success to social relationships. What is ADD?
Attention Deficit Disorder, typically used interchangeably with Attention Deficit Hyperactivity Disorder (ADHD), especially refers to the condition where hyperactivity is not the main issue. ADD provides itself mostly through inattention, with symptoms including problem concentrating, lapse of memory, and disorganization.
